A wire is first bent into the shape of a rectangle with width 5 cm and length 7 cm. Then the wire is unbent and reshaped into a square. What is the length of a side of the square.

The perimeter P of the given rectangle is

[tex]\begin{gathered} P_{\text{rectangle}}=5+5+7+7 \\ P_{\text{rectangle}}=24\text{ cm} \end{gathered}[/tex]

Since the wire is the same, this perimeter must be preserved. Let L be the side of the square, then its perimeter is given by

[tex]P_{\text{square}}=4\times L[/tex]

since

[tex]P_{\text{square}}=P_{\text{rectangle}}[/tex]

we get

[tex]24=4\times L[/tex]

then, L is given by

[tex]\begin{gathered} L=\frac{24}{4} \\ L=6\operatorname{cm} \end{gathered}[/tex]

then, the lenght of a side of the square measure 6cm
